    • The present invention relates to a high activity catalyst composition for the (co-)polymerisation of ethylene, optionally with an alpha olefin of 3 to 10 carbon atoms, comprising a catalyst precursor and an organoaluminium cocatalyst, wherein the catalyst precursor consists of:(i) a silica carrier material, having from 0.3 to 1.2 mmoles of OH groups per gram of silica,(ii) a dialkylmagnesium compound of the formula RMgR.sup.1, where R and R.sup.1 are the same or different C.sub.2 -C.sub.12 alkyl groups, in an amount comprised between 0.5 to 1.5 mmoles of dialkylmagnesium per gram of silica,(iii) a tetraalkyl orthosilicate, in which the alkyl groups contain from 2 to 6 carbon atoms, in an amount comprised between 0.2 to 0.8 mmoles per gram of silica,(iv) a chlorinated compound (X) having the formula R.sub.n SiCl.sub.4-n, wherein each R is the same or different and is hydrogen or an alkyl group and n is an integer from 0 to 3, in an amount comprised between 0.2 to 4 mmoles of X per gram of silica, and(v) a titanium compound in an amount comprised between 0.3 to 1.5 mmoles per gram of silica.

    • A solid component of catalyst, active in the polymerization of propylene and other .alpha.-olefins in stereoregular polymers, is obtained:(i) by treating a non-activated silica support in particles with a tin tetrahalide, to at least partially block the hydroxylic groups of the silica and to obtain a blocked silica;(ii) by impregnating the blocked silica with magnesium dialkyl or magnesium alkyl halide to make the magnesium compound react with the tin compound and with possible residual hydroxylic groups of the silica and to obtain a support;(iii) by halogenating the support by contact with a halogenating agent selected from the halides of tin, antimonium or silicon to obtain a halogenated support;(iv) by titanating the halogenated support with an excess of a titanium tetrahalide to obtain a titanated support;(v) by putting the titanated support in contact with a Lewis base, to obtain a solid component of catalyst.
